Event Description

Training: Competitive Financial Intelligence for Neophytes: Exposing Secrets from Public Numbers
October 6 - 7, 2009
Fast-paced and highly interactive, this example-laden course will equip those new to financial analysis to dissect domestic and international financial statements – Profit and Loss Statements, Balance Sheets and Cash Flows – and discover, a) just how well your competitor is actually performing, and b) what future strategic moves are financially feasible.

In just two days, Dr. Rogers’ enthusiastic up-to-date presentations, reinforced with in-class case discussions and problem sets exploring each key financial statement, will provide thorough in-depth grounding in statement analysis and the skills needed to expose secrets your competitor would prefer you not know.
